ASSA ABLOY acquires Securistyle

ASSA ABLOY has acquired Securistyle Group Holdings Limited in the UK. Securistyle specializes in window hardware and its product offering includes high performance friction hinges, handles and window locks.

"I am very pleased to welcome Securistyle into the ASSA ABLOY Group," says Johan Molin, President and CEO of ASSA ABLOY. "This acquisition strengthens our position in the UK, as part of our strategy to add complementary products and segments to our offering in the mature markets."

"Securistyle is an exciting addition to ASSA ABLOY UK and to EMEA as a whole," says Tzachi Wiesenfeld, Executive Vice President of ASSA ABLOY and Head of the EMEA Division. "Securistyle will give us access to the important market of window hardware and locks which is complementary to our UK multipoint locks business, and will bring us a very experienced team."

Securistyle was established in 1978 and it is based in Cheltenham, UK. The company employs 205 people. 75% of the products are sold in the UK, while the remainder is sold in various export markets.

Sales are expected to reach GBP 21 M in 2012. The acquisition is EPS accretive from start.

The deal was closed simultaneously with signing on January 27, 2012.
